I applied through an employee referral. The process took 4 weeks. I interviewed at AbbVie (Chicago, IL) in May 2018
Interview
We spoke on the phone for about 25 min with manager of group. Simple questions about my background and they explained what the role was. They invited me out to their location for an on-site interview. I was required to give a 45 min seminar on my research. Met with about 10 people over the span of the day in 30 min intervals discussing my background, how I would fit in, the role, and benefits/salary (HR). Excellent experience. I came from a very different background and just was not the right fit.

I applied through an employee referral. The process took 2 weeks. I interviewed at AbbVie (Redwood City, CA) in May 2016
Interview
Was referred by an employee. The hiring manager contacted me a week later for a phone screen and then scheduled an onsite interview the week after. Met with hiring manager, other team members, department head, etc. Mostly asked standard behavioral interview questions and about past experiences. Was rejected ~2 weeks later.
